Twelve months ago Jack Draper sat with head bowed, picking over the bones of a wretched defeat by qualifier Jesper De Jong in the first round of the French Open. For the fourth time in the last 18 years, there had not been a single British winner in the first round of the singles. What a difference a year makes. Now Draper arrives in Paris as the world No 5, and a breakthrough clay court season has Britain dreaming of a first male winner of this title since Fred Perry in 1935.
